What Chiropractic Actually Includes
Chiropractic care is a board-certified specialty that is built around the diagnosis and treatment of spinal conditions, with an emphasis on the way spinal health influences overall physical function. Chiropractors finish four years of doctoral training after finishing foundational coursework, and many earn advanced credentials in functional medicine, injury recovery, or corrective care.
The techniques used in chiropractic extend well beyond the classic spinal adjustment. Today's chiropractic practice incorporates manual therapies, instrument-assisted techniques to deliver a truly comprehensive recovery program. This multifaceted approach is especially effective for individuals with sports injuries who need more than a one-size approach.
Chiropractic is appropriate for a broad spectrum of patients, including children, adults, and seniors. Clinical approaches are carefully tailored based on diagnostic findings and health history. The intended outcome is never just symptom relief — it's restoring proper function so the individual can work, exercise, and rest without ongoing limitations.

The Benefits of Chiropractic Care
Committing to chiropractic care offers measurable, evidence-supported improvements that go well beyond temporary discomfort management. Below you will find the most commonly reported results our individuals report:
- Natural, Drug-Free Pain Relief — Chiropractic targets the root origin of symptoms without depending on opioids or anti-inflammatories, making it ideal for individuals seeking a natural route to recovery.
- Enhanced Joint Mobility — Regular chiropractic adjustments correct restricted vertebral movement, helping individuals function with greater ease and comfort.
- Faster Recovery from Injuries — Through enhanced blood flow to healing areas, chiropractic speeds the natural repair process in the wake of trauma or repetitive stress.
- Headache and Migraine Reduction — Many chronic headaches stem from restricted cervical joints in the neck and upper back. Chiropractic treatment directed at cervical joints can significantly reduce the severity and regularity of head pain.
- Lower Reliance on Pharmaceuticals — Patients who receive structured chiropractic programs often report markedly decreased dependence on prescription pain management.
- Improved Spinal Posture — Modern lifestyles involving prolonged sitting, screen use, and sedentary work gradually compromise cervical and lumbar curvature. Chiropractic corrects these patterns before they become permanent.
- Nervous System Function and Overall Wellness — Your vertebral column encases the spinal cord and nerve roots. Keeping spinal joints mobile promotes healthy nervous system function, which affects systems ranging from digestion and hormone regulation to mood and concentration.
- Slowed Spinal Degeneration — Improperly functioning vertebrae break down at an accelerated rate, resulting in premature disc degeneration. Ongoing chiropractic treatment preserves joint health over time.

What is the difference between spinal manipulation and spinal decompression?A chiropractic adjustment uses a precise manual technique directed at a restricted vertebral segment to correct positioning and relieve nerve pressure. Mechanical decompression therapy is a slow, sustained traction technique applied to the lumbar or cervical spine to reduce intradiscal pressure and promote disc hydration and healing. Each serves a different clinical purpose, and our team will determine which approach or combination is most appropriate for your condition.

Does chiropractic treatment hurt?The majority of individuals describe chiropractic adjustments as comfortable or even relieving. The cavitation sound associated with manipulation results from pressure changes within the spinal joint space — it has no negative structural effect. Brief post-treatment soreness is common for 12-24 hours after the first few visits as tissues respond to structural changes. This typically subsides quickly as the body acclimates.
